Popular Anime NFT Collections You Should Know
The anime NFT space has grown rapidly, with several standout collections capturing the attention of fans and collectors worldwide. Notable projects like Azuki , 0N1 Force, Kiwami, and Valhalla combine stunning anime-inspired designs with blockchain technology, offering both aesthetic appeal and collectible value.
Azuki Azuki is a highly popular anime NFT collection known for its detailed and vibrant character designs. Each NFT in the collection is unique, and the project has cultivated a strong community around digital art and anime culture. Collectors are drawn to Azuki not only for its visual appeal but also for potential value appreciation over time.
0N1 Force
0N1 Force stands out for its cyberpunk anime aesthetics and limited-edition releases. The collection emphasizes rarity and community engagement, making it a favorite among collectors who appreciate both style and scarcity. Owning a 0N1 Force NFT gives fans a piece of an evolving digital universe.
Kiwami
Kiwami offers a blend of traditional and modern anime art styles. Each NFT is carefully crafted, often featuring characters with intricate backgrounds and unique traits. Kiwami’s community actively participates in discussions, collaborations, and events, making it more than just a collection—it’s an experience for anime enthusiasts.
Valhalla
Valhalla brings a mix of epic storytelling and collectible design to the anime NFT scene. With detailed artwork and thematic consistency, Valhalla NFTs appeal to both new and seasoned collectors. The project emphasizes not only the art itself but also the engagement and interaction within its community.
